Description
Goro Kumagaya, a tall middle-school goalkeeper, aimed for Yokonan High School and its elite football club. An accident prevented his entrance exam, forcing enrollment at lower-ranked Kawasaki High instead and disrupting his top-tier football plans.

At Kawasaki High, he joined skilled footballers Shingo, Hideki, and Kazuhito Oda. Together, they formed the core of the school's football club, driven to overcome its underdog status. Their focus became challenging Yokonan High and other elite opponents to sharpen skills and compete for regional and national championships.

Setbacks during training and matches revealed Goro Kumagaya's previously unrecognized natural talent as an ace striker. This discovery led to a permanent position change from goalkeeper to forward. The team harnessed this shift, turning obstacles into opportunities for tactical refinement and collective growth.

Goro's adaptation to striker became integral to Kawasaki High's strategy. The club concentrated their efforts on rigorous training, match preparation, and forging cohesion to confront increasingly competitive opponents throughout their campaign.
